napari-spatialdata: interactive exploration and annotation of spatial omics data

License PyPI Python Version tests codecov pre-commit.ci status napari hub DOI Documentation Anaconda-Server Badge

This repository contains a napari plugin for interactively exploring and annotating SpatialData objects. Here you can find the napari-spatialdata documentation. napari-spatialdata is part of the SpatialData ecosystem. To learn more about SpatialData, please see the spatialdata documentation.

Installation

You can install napari-spatialdata via pip:

pip install napari-spatialdata[all]

The all command will install the qt bindings PyQt5.

Napari now also includes multiple triangulation backends. These improve the speed by which a napari 'Shapes' layer gets loaded (this does not improve the speed of editing large numbers of shapes yet!). See also the napari documentation and already slightly older blog post. For installation via pip:

pip install napari-spatialdata[all, bermuda]

You can find more details on this in the installation instructions.

Using napari-spatialdata as default zarr reader

If you would like to use the plugin as the default zarr reader, in napari please go to File -> Preferences -> Plugins and follow the instructions under File extension readers.

Development Version

You can install napari-spatialdata from Github with:

pip install git+https://github.com/scverse/napari-spatialdata

Or, you can also install in editable mode after cloning the repo by:

git clone https://github.com/scverse/napari-spatialdata
cd napari-spatialdata
pip install -e .

Note: when performing an editable install of napari-spatialdata, spatialdata will be reinstalled from pip. So, if you previously also made an editable install of spatialdata, you need to re-run pip install -e . on the spatialdata repository.
